Our solution
One environment, many intelligent modules
- Operational module (monitoring, forecasting, daily optimisation): it analyses field data, market signals and weather data to automatically produce the daily plan, optimising economic performance.
- Budget module (tactical and strategic planning): it generates annual scenarios to support budgeting processes and investment analysis.
- Monitoring module: it automates data flows to capture, analyse and check the system’s performance indicators.
- Trading module: it optimises plant management by integrating the logic of the electricity markets: from the day-ahead market to intraday auctions, XBID and ancillary services..
- Strategic investment module: it models multi-year investment plans and identifies the optimal decarbonisation pathway.
How it works
It gathers data from different sources (plants, weather, energy markets) and processes it with proprietary algorithms to provide optimal production plans, with process automation that keeps manual intervention to a minimum.
